- Eko Health, a leader in AI-powered cardiac and pulmonary care, today announced a major stride in expanding access to early heart disease detection. The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) has included Eko's SENSORA platform in its July 2025 provisional update to the Hospital Outpatient Prospective Payment System (OPPS), assigning SENSORA's Category III CPT code to APC 5734, with a reimbursement rate of $128.90 per use.

AI Detects Brain Tumors Smaller Than a Grain of Rice — With 97% Accuracy
What You Should Know:
- Robovision Healthcare and the Netherlands Cancer Institute (NKI) have unveiled a pioneering AI solution, BrainMets AI, capable of detecting brain metastatic disease with unprecedented precision. The breakthrough research, published in Radiology, the flagship journal of the Radiological Society of North America (RSNA), promises earlier detection, potentially improving outcomes for millions of cancer patients.
